摘要
The self-assembly of isonicotinic acid with metal salts under hydrothermal conditions gave two isostructural 3D 4d-4f coordination polymers, Ln(2)Ag(4)(OX)(IN)(6)(H2O)(1.5) center dot 2(ClO4) [Ln = Nd (1); Eu (2), OX = oxalic acid, IN = isonicotinic acid). Compounds 1 and 2 are 3D coordination frameworks via 2D layers built by carboxylate groups of isonicotinic acid and oxalate ligands coordinating to metal centers and completing the linear linker by silver ions. Furthermore, the luminescent properties of complex 2 have also been investigated. (c) 2007 Elsevier B.V. All rights reserved.
